logo

Output ebc565436c1da425ab6f98942f5948c0f5a489b2ec96434de79fade4ad1b40b6:0

value
2021568
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32bfeed8a20bc10550e629974b90b6839bc095b9 OP_EQUAL
address
36KMdscT5i8p2pt2dDTwqNx6PWdFSKfUbZ
transaction
ebc565436c1da425ab6f98942f5948c0f5a489b2ec96434de79fade4ad1b40b6